On March 08, 2026, the Larimer County Coroner’s Office responded to a parked vehicle in the 2600 Block of Illinois Drive in Fort Collins, Colorado, to investigate the death of a 66-year-old male. The decedent was found slumped over in his vehicle with fatal injuries and his death is being investigated as a homicide. For more information regarding…

Yesterday, Roland Rideout was sentenced to 22 years in the Department of Corrections after pleading guilty to Possession of a Controlled Substance with the intent to distribute Fentanyl, a class one drug felony. This distribution was directly related to the death of the victim.  Our office secured Mr. Rideout’s guilty plea in December 2025.…
